**JOB SUMMARY**

The Director of Communications helps develop and manages the communications and public relations strategies for a Senator’s office. In collaboration with, and at the direction of the Senator and Chief of Staff, the Director of Communications executes a broad range of communications tasks that support the Senator’s policy and district priorities. Utilizing a network of media contacts and a variety of communications strategies, platforms and skills, the Director of Communications plays a key role in the success of a Senator’s office operations. The Director of Communications reports to the Chief of Staff.

**J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ES**

**Primary Duties and Responsibilities**:

- Develop, in consultation with the Senator and Chief of Staff, a comprehensive media strategy for the Senator.
- Screen incoming media requests and make recommendations to Chief of Staff and Senator.
- Draft, edit, and disseminate press releases on the Senator’s legislative, budget, and local priorities.
- Draft and edit quotes, op-eds, letters to the editor, speeches, talking points, remarks, and newsletters.
- Maintain accurate media contacts lists and establish strong working relationships with members of the media.
- Collect and maintain photo and video archives.
- Research and pitch stories and respond to media inquiries from local and national print, digital, radio, and television outlets.
- Coordinate media availabilities, press conferences, and interviews.
- Monitor news outlets, including local, statewide, and national news coverage.
- Organize and promote media events both at the State House and in the district.
- Manage the Senator’s official social media accounts.
- Maintain the Senator’s official website.

**Other Duties and Responsibilities May Include**:

- Serve as media spokesperson for the Senator and the office.
- Research legislation and budget issues.
- Provide constituent services and case work on district issues.
- Attend events with the Senator or on their behalf.
- Assist with general administrative duties: answering phones, ordering supplies, sorting mail.
- Support other staff in messaging and drafting written materials in their assigned policy areas.
- Draft responses to legislative-related inquiries from constituents, organizations, legislators, and other stakeholders.
- Supervise office intern.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
